Runbook — telemetry compression (Moorcastle agent): Payloads over 4 KB get zstd level 3 before upload; smaller ones go raw to avoid overhead. Reviewer: check that the size threshold is read from config, not hardcoded, and that decompression failures fall back to dropping the batch, not retrying forever. The agent build under review is identified by the token below.

pipeline stamp: htk31_4c5b9d8911c6f9006a50e2de3a4f0df

Internal Memo — Headcount Plan, Brellax Industries

To the Board: Management proposes a next-year headcount of 410, up from 376. Growth concentrates in the Tannervale manufacturing line (+22) and commercial operations (+9), offset by three consolidations in shared services. Salary inflation is modelled at 4.1%. The plan assumes the Norwick facility opens on schedule in Q2; a delay would defer roughly a third of the additions. Strategic context for these figures is set out below.

board note of tawip-fajop: Lamwynix Holdings is in early talks to buy Tammirax Works for about $473.8 million. The Istax launch date is November 23, and nothing goes to the press before then. Legal wants the Aldielek Partners term sheet countersigned before May 19.

TICKET: Parity checker false positives — Roomtally

Roomtally is flagging rate mismatches on the Driftholm property when currency rounding differs by one cent. Fix adds a tolerance threshold per currency. On-call: mute the parity alert until this merges. Needs sign-off before deploy; approval comes from the owner listed below.

approver of kahag-kahog = Casir Kelax